448. In You, O Lord, I Put My Trust

1 In you, O Lord, I put my trust--
Leave me not helpless in the dust;
Let me not be confounded.
My faith, O Lord, Must in your Word
Be always firmly grounded.

2 Oh, listen, Lord, most graciously,
And hear my cry, my prayer, my plea;
Make haste for my protection,
For woes and fear Surround me here.
Help me in my affliction.

3 You are my strength, my shield, my rock,
My fortress that withstands each shock,
My help, my life, my tower,
My battle sword, Almighty Lord --
What can resist your power?

4 With you, O Lord, I cast my lot;
O faithful God, forsake me not,
To you my soul commending.
Lord, be my stay, And lead the way
Now and when life is ending.

5 All honor, praise, and majesty
To Father, Son, and Spirit be,
Our God forever glorious,
In whose rich grace We run our race
Till we depart victorious.

Text Information
First Line: In you, O Lord, I put my trust
Title: In You, O Lord, I Put My Trust
Author: Adam Reusner, 1496-c. 1575 (abr.)
Translator (st. 1-4): Catherine Winkworth, 1827-78 (alt.)
Meter: 887 447
Language: English
Publication Date: 1993
Topic: Trust
Source: Translation st. 5 The Lutheran Hymnal, St. Louis, 1941, alt.
Tune Information
Name: IN DICH HAB ICH GEHOFFET
Meter: 887 447
Key: F Major
Source: Davids Himlische Harpffen, Nürnberg, 1581, alt.
